Abstract

A system for producing power at remote locations comprises: a closed cycle vapor turbine unit having an evaporator containing liquid working fluid, a turbine receiving vapor of the evaporated working fluid for producing power by way of an electrical generator coupled to the turbine, a condenser and means for returning the working fluid condensate from the condenser to the evaporator; a biomass furnace associated with the evaporator for heating working fluid present in the evaporator and evaporating a portion of the working fluid; and a controller for controlling the amount of biomass fuel supplied to the biomass furnace in accordance with energy requirements of a customer load. Further, a method for producing power using the system is also provided.
